After starting the thread on Ubuntu and freedom I just thought I'd share
with everyone the possible irony(?) that I've just installed openSuse
10.2...

Although, as far as I'm aware the agreement doesn't infringe the GPL or
admit Microsoft has an IP claim against GNU/Linux. Maybe I'm being
naive? Beyond that they've taken the same approach to non-free stuff as
Debian, and it's available in a separate repository and clearly labelled
as "Proprietary" during installation. 

I have to say though I'm pretty impressed with the system so far:
install took a bit longer than I'm used to and a few of the defaults are
a bit strange, but these are easy to change! I love the new Gnome menu
that they've got on here too - integrated beagle search and easy access
to the Gnome control centre give it a really nice feel :-)
